Important Information About Opening a New Account

To help the government fight the funding of terrorism & money laundering activities, federal law requires all financial institutions to obtain, verify, & record information that identifies each person who opens an account.

When you open a new account, we will ask for your name, address, date of birth, and other information that will allow us to identify you. We also may ask to see your driver’s license or other identifying documents.

What You Need to Qualify

Membership Eligibility

Membership must have at least one of the following met for Montgomery County, Pennsylvania:

  • Live
  • Work
  • Worship
  • Attend school

Proof of Identity

Please be prepared to provide the following identification information:

  • Driver’s License, Passport, Military ID, or State ID
  • U.S. Social Security number
  • U.S. Citizenship or Resident alien status

Before You Apply

All documents provided must be original, unaltered, and unexpired. Providing the requested documents will not guarantee an applicant to be approved for membership. Superior Credit Union reserves the right to further request supporting documents to verify the information provided.
